Abstract

Waste management is becoming the most inevitable circumstances of this globalised world. So our prime duty is to minimize the waste from industry to household. For that firstly we have to move a step ahead towards the recovery of nature by minimising the use of paper box for those product which come into tubes specially toothpaste. This paper critically examines the behaviour of creating waste and proposed towards the changing of attitude in household useless waste management. So the authors proposed here the tooth tablet (tooth tab) which can be easily used as a substitute of toothpaste that can be introduced in a glass jar without any paper cover box. Tooth tab will be also easy to carry and use.
